ImBatch

ImBatch is a robust and free batch image processing tool for Windows. It allows users to apply multiple image editing tasks simultaneously to large collections of photos, streamlining workflows and saving significant time. by High Motion Software

Free Personal
Platforms: Windows

Light Image Resizer

Light Image Resizer is a comprehensive yet easy-to-use application for resizing, converting, protecting, and organizing your digital photos and images. It supports batch processing, allowing you to optimize large collections quickly. by Obviousidea

Free Personal
Platforms: Windows

ImBatch

ImBatch

Analysis & Comparison

Advantages

Completely free to use with no hidden costs or limitations.
Powerful and flexible task-based system for creating custom workflows.
Supports a wide range of image formats, including popular and less common types.
Allows saving and reusing task sequences for automation.
Offers a good selection of editing and manipulation tasks.
Efficient processing for large batches of images.

Limitations

User interface, while functional, is not the most modern or visually appealing.
May lack some highly specialized or niche features found in premium software.
Documentation could be more extensive for some advanced features.
Light Image Resizer

Light Image Resizer

Analysis & Comparison

Advantages

Efficient batch processing for large image collections.
Intuitive and easy-to-navigate user interface.
Seamless integration with Windows context menu.
Supports a wide range of image formats.
Includes valuable additional features like watermarking and batch renaming.
Customizable profiles for saving frequently used settings.

Limitations

Limited advanced image editing capabilities.
User interface, while functional, might appear slightly dated to some.
Requires separate purchase for full feature set beyond trial.
